1.STIFLE (VERB): दबाना
Pronunciation:stai·fl
Meaning: restrain (a reaction) or stop oneself from acting on (an emotion).
Synonyms: suffocate, choke, smother, suppress
Antonyms: inspire, breathe, revive, inhale
Sentence: The children tried to stifle their laughter during class but couldn’t hold back their giggles for long.

2.STARTLE(VERB): चौंकाना
Pronunciation:staa·tl
Meaning: cause to feel sudden shock or alarm.
Synonyms: shock, stun, astonish, astound, stupefy
Antonyms: assure, soothe, cheer, comfort

3.CALLOUS (ADJECTIVE): कठोर
Pronunciation:ka·luhs
Meaning: showing or having an insensitive and cruel disregard for others.
Synonyms: ruthless, merciless, heartless, cruel, unfeeling
Antonyms: sympathetic, compassionate, merciful
Sentence: The professor was callous and cold , and no one wanted to remain the class.

4. ANTECEDENT(NOUN): पूर्ववर्ती
Pronunciation:an·tuh·see·dnt
Meaning: a thing that existed before or logically precedes another.
Synonyms: previous, preceding, prior
Antonyms: subsequent, later, after, ensuing, following

5. MISDEMEANOURS (NOUN): खराब आचरण
Pronunciation: mis-duh-MEE-nur
Meaning: an action that is slightly bad or breaks a rule but is not a crime.
Synonyms: violation, trespass, misconduct
Antonyms: innocence, obedience, goodness, morality

6. MACABRE (ADJECTIVE): भयंकर
Pronunciation:muh·kaa·bruh
Meaning: unpleasant and frightening because it is connected with death.
Synonyms: grisly, grim, morbid, ghastly
Antonyms: pleasant, pleasing, delightful, lovely
Sentence:A macabre series of murders shocked us.

7.PORTENTOUS (ADJECTIVE): अमंगल
Pronunciation:paw·tent·uhs
Meaning: too serious and trying to be very important; giving a sign or warning that something usually bad or unpleasant is going to happen.
Synonyms: ominous, sinister, menacing, bleak, somber
Antonyms: favorable, promising, propitious
Sentence: Mark’s portentous voice made him the perfect narrator for the horror movie.

8. TRAFFICKING (VERB): तस्करी
Pronunciation:tra·fuhk·uhng
Meaning: deal or trade in something illegal.
Synonyms: trading, smuggling, selling
Antonyms: boycotting, blacking, Legal trade

9.OVERKILL (NOUN): अत्यधिक विनाशकारी क्षमता
Pronunciation: OH-ver-kil
Meaning: much more of something than is needed, resulting in less effectiveness.
Synonyms: surplus, excess, overflow, surplusage
Antonyms: Deficiency, deficit, insufficiency
Sentence: Some die-hard Sonic fans have been disappointed with some of the annoying characters and overkill of unnecessary video clips.

10. DISSEMINATE (VERB): फैलाना
Pronunciation:duh·seh·muh·nayt
Meaning: spread (something, especially information) widely.
Synonyms: propagate, spread, circulate, transmit
Antonyms: repress, suppress, stifle, discountenance
Sentence: One of the organization's aims is to disseminate information about the disease.
